PythonUnitTestRunner

public class PythonUnitTestRunner
extends Object implements IBuildReceiver, IRemoteTest

Objeto java.lang.
   ↳ com.android.tradefed.testtype.PythonUnitTestRunner


Esta clase dejó de estar disponible.
En su lugar, usa PythonBinaryHostTest.

Ejecuta pruebas de Python escritas con la biblioteca de unittest.

Resumen

Constructores públicos

PythonUnitTestRunner()

Métodos públicos

void run(TestInformation testInfo, ITestInvocationListener listener)

Ejecuta las pruebas y, luego, informa los resultados al objeto de escucha.

void setBuild(IBuildInfo buildInfo)

Métodos protegidos

void checkPythonVersion(CommandResult c)
IBuildInfo getBuild()

Muestra el IBuildInfo para esta invocación.

IRunUtil getRunUtil()

Devuelve un IRunUtil que ejecuta la prueba de unidades.

Constructores públicos

PythonUnitTestRunner

public PythonUnitTestRunner ()

Métodos públicos

run

public void run (TestInformation testInfo, 
                ITestInvocationListener listener)

Ejecuta las pruebas y, luego, informa los resultados al objeto de escucha.

Parámetros
testInfo TestInformation: Es el objeto TestInformation que contiene información útil para ejecutar. y pruebas.

listener ITestInvocationListener: el ITestInvocationListener de los resultados de la prueba

Arroja
DeviceNotAvailableException

setBuild

public void setBuild (IBuildInfo buildInfo)

Parámetros
buildInfo IBuildInfo

Métodos protegidos

checkPythonVersion

protected void checkPythonVersion (CommandResult c)

Parámetros
c CommandResult

getBuild

protected IBuildInfo getBuild ()

Muestra el IBuildInfo para esta invocación.

Muestra
IBuildInfo

getRunUtil

protected IRunUtil getRunUtil ()

Devuelve un IRunUtil que ejecuta la prueba de unidades.

Muestra
IRunUtil